SANDHURST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Bromley local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four SANDHURST sales between May 2001 and December 2017 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the December 2015 sale was for 47%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 47% above the HPI over time, until the December 2017 sale, where it rises to 56%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 56% above the HPI.

What might SANDHURST be worth now?

SANDHURST might now be worth an estimated £1,011,962.

This is based on house price inflation of 19.1%, between December 2017 and February 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the Bromley local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 19.1%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for SANDHURST of £850,000 on 19th December 2017. For the value to have increased from £850,000 to £1,011,962 over the eight years and ten months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of SANDHURST has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the Bromley local authority area.
  • The December 2017 sale price of £850,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of SANDHURST has not materially changed since December 2017.

SANDHURST: Plot and Title Map

SANDHURST sits on a plot of roughly 0.101 of an acre, or 409m². The below map shows the location of SANDHURST,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of SANDHURST).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
